Creative Writing Jurong West – Since 2015, the Ministry of Education has made changes to the PSLE Continuous Writing component. With the new syllabus, students are required to choose at least one of three given pictures and to write a composition of at least 150 words about the given topic. Past PSLE examination topics have included topics such as ‘A Secret’ and ‘A Considerate Act’.

Common problem areas in creative writing include:
Students are often unable to produce pieces that follow a well-structured plot and which are appropriately fleshed out with descriptive language and vocabulary. Hence, students need to master both content and language areas to produce a well-written creative writing piece.
Other problems include:
– Lacking a coherent plot with clear beginning, middle and end that illustrates the given topic
(For example, a composition topic such as ‘A Dilemma’ will require students to demonstrate the character’s internal tug-of-war as the bulk of the essay)
– Lack of varied sentence structure (not using ‘-ing’, ‘-ed’, ‘-ly’ sentences)
– Insufficient descriptive phrases and good vocabulary (For example, using the word ‘said’ repeatedly throughout composition)
– An engaging introduction which draws the reader in and appropriate conclusion (not using techniques such as starting with appropriate dialogue or using the weather to foreshadow a problem and to arouse the reader’s curiosity)
– Grammar, Spelling and Punctuation (GSP) problems

Our Methods
We tackle the above creative writing problem areas by gradually exposing the student to increasing levels of difficulty. For example, to tackle weak vocabulary, the tutor first goes through a model composition to encourage students to learn good phrases and to note them down in their notebook. With consistent work, this helps them to build up a word bank that they can make use of in their future pieces.
Students are also encouraged to adapt the plot from a model composition when they first join our classes, rather than to produce a new piece from scratch. Writing a new essay without guided content can be daunting for many students. Students are taught to make use of a story curve when planning their essay.
The following creative writing techniques are also taught in class through quizzes and games to encourage students to learn from one another and to enjoy learning.
– Idiomatic phrases (metaphors and similes)
– Moral dilemma phrases
– Phrases to describe varied intensity of emotions
– Composition techniques
– Slow reveal/build-up
– Show not tell
– Characterisation
– FAT (Feelings, Actions, Thoughts)
